    “For a first outing I think we have had a highly successful day, however, reviewing the data and watching the playback from both cameras there is one major area of concern that we need to address. In this region there seems to be a people who to all intent and purpose seem to be the indigenous inhabitants of this land. From Mary’s experience and the general outlook of things observed by J.D. they seem to be a peaceful, pre industrial race, with no signs of any technology whatsoever. The general consensus among the crew is that these people, if we do no provoke them, will cause us no problems. But the other ones that you nearly fell foul of J.D. are a bit of a mystery at the moment. They seem to be the law givers of this nation, their uniform type of dress would indicate either some form of police or military organisation exists here and so we all need to be on our guard when we are interacting with anyone here. Don’t forget we do not know the laws here and I don’t want any one falling foul of them. Worst case scenario would be being taken into custody and missing our departure. We only have one chance and we can’t afford to wait for anybody.
    Both Mr Hatch and Mr Watkins have now deployed the signal booster dish which is now floating sub surface directly above us and now we have direct contact with home. The signal is not as good at the moment as we would have hoped but Mr Hatch assures me that it is possible to further boost the signal and will resume work on this problem after this meeting.
    Mr Watkins you have been working closely with the translation banks what is the status at the moment.”
    The captain then handed the meeting over to Travis.
    “Well, we have had a great day and we have a forty five percent working translation base but not quite enough for the computer to go automatic yet. I have it set at seventy five percent. The translations are not yet perfect but the computer has extrapolated enough of the local language to give us a working structure, obviously the more we hear the better things will get. There were a few anomalies and these occurred when we encountered the military type guys, there were a few odd words that did not fit in with the language structure that is being used by most of the inhabitants. We will keep our eye on these but early theories include the fact that this is a people from an entirely different region which means that with their air of authority, it is entirely possible that they are, or once in recent history, were an invading force and that they form part of some sort of military rule in this area. But this at the moment is only a theory. I believe that our next visit ashore will give us enough for the translations to become automated.”
    It also seems that our arrival did no go completely unnoticed. From the conversations that were overheard when JD was outside the inn it would seem that one individual witnessed our arrival. However, we have been lucky on this occasion because his story has been ridiculed by the locals and we do not expect any repercussions from this unfortunate incident”.
    “Thank you Mr Watkins, any questions anyone.” Asked the captain and when no one offered any he continued.
“Whilst john was ashore I asked Anne to take over the geology station and I think she has some findings, Anne”
    Although Anne homer was the medic for this mission she was also a fine geologist and taking over the geology duties was almost second nature to her. She cleared her throat and addressed the rest of the crew. “Thank you sir, I’ve been examining the topography of the area we are now in.
